Как уменьшить нагрузку на сервер?

3 ноября 2014 г. Просмотров: 587
Часто случается так, что по каким-либо причинам нагрузка на сервер вашего сайта превышает допустимые лимиты. В этом случае имеется несколько способов решения проблемы, например, "переезд" на выделенный сервер или снижение нагрузки на старый.

Вам понадобится

  • - доступ к редактированию страницы.

Инструкция

  • Снизьте нагрузку на сервер путем редактирования файла, отвечающего за посещения вашего сайта ботами поисковых систем. Поскольку нагрузка на сервер напрямую зависит от посещаемости вашего сайта, вам необходимо каким-либо образом ее уменьшить, не потеряв количества посетителей. В этом случае как раз можно использовать модификацию настроек посещений таких пользователей, как Googleboot, WebAltBot и так далее, запретив им доступ к некоторым разделам вашего сайта.
  • Если вы не заинтересованы в высокой посещаемости вашего сайта, ограничьте доступ к нему, например, для незарегистрированных пользователей. В этом случае большинство посетителей, не желающих возиться с регистрацией, покинут сайт самостоятельно, а те, кому ваш ресурс действительно интересен, будут заходить под своим логином и паролем.
  • Обратите внимание на кэширование и индексирование - в большинстве случаев это хорошо помогает снять лишнюю нагрузку вашего сайта на сервер. Также здесь целесообразно использовать сжатие. Кроме того, обратите внимание на специальные программы-оптимайзеры для сайтов, многие из них даже предоставляются самостоятельно хостерами.
  • Свяжитесь с вашим хостером для получения советов, как обычно пользователи его серверов справляются с уменьшением нагрузки сайтов. Обычно они дают советы касательно снижения нагрузки скриптами, которые для своего исполнения запрашивают слишком много системных ресурсов. Здесь вам придется поработать не только с ними, но и также с количеством пользователей, поскольку при входе на сайт практически каждый из них задействует данный скрипт в работе.
  • Также вам необходимо будет учесть специфику сервера вашего хостера. Если вас не устраивают условия предоставления им свободного места на сервере под ваш сайт, задумайтесь о "переезде" на самостоятельный сервер. Вполне возможно, что ваш сайт на данный момент готов для этого.
  • Оцените статью!